What is Billo Gold?
Billo Gold is a group of TNO foster parents; any member who passes the Billo Gold test will become a Billo Gold foster parent. Being a Billo Gold foster parent has many benefits! Members who are on Billo's Approved list can:

-List their fosters in TNO's Adoption Halls here on billopan.com

-Become part of the Billo's Gold usergroup in the forums

-Become eligible to receive certain items for their foster pets in the TNO Mall

Being a member of Billo Gold is not required to foster pets with TNO. Anyone can use the Adoptee Ads board to advertise their foster pets, but becoming a Billo Gold foster parent allows you to list them in our Adoption Halls, giving more exposure and opportunities for your fosters to be adopted.






How do I become part of Billo Gold?
The first step in becoming a Billo Gold member is to take a trip over to the Academy. You'll want to take some time to read over the Academy Syllabus, as this will let you know all about fostering with TNO. After reading through it, you need to take the Billo Gold Test, which can be found at the very end of the syllabus.

If you've read over the syllabus, you'll have no problems with the test. There aren't any trick questions in it, but everything is covered!






Okay, I took the test...now what?
Because the test is automatically graded, you should have a pretty good idea of whether or not you passed (80 and above is passing). If you didn't pass, retake the test immediately and as many times as you need to - once you have gotten a better grade, just sit back and wait for your name to be added to the Billo Gold approved list! Test results should be processed within a week, though normally they're processed quicker than that. If it's been more than a week, contact one of the Billo Gold Staff to find out what happened to your test.

Just because you're not a Billo Gold parent doesn't mean you have to wait to start improving a foster! You can use the time it takes to grade your test to take a foster to the lab ray or start improving their health. For more ideas on improving your foster, visit the Fostering FAQ.






Will I be contacted?
If you passed the test 80% or over and you're a member of our forums, then you will NOT be directly contacted. Instead, you'll be added to the Billo Gold usergroup and will have access to a hidden board that contains all the info you need to get started.

If you’re not a member of our forums and passed the test with 80% or over, then you will receive a neomail with the password.

If you didn’t pass you will not be contacted, as you can see yourself immediately after taking the test if you passed or not. If you got less than 80%, you won’t hear from us.






I'm on the Approved Page, but I still don't have the password to add fosters. Help!
If you're listed as a Billo Gold foster but do not know the password to the orphanage listings, you've probably been inadvertently skipped on being notified. If you can't see the Billo Gold board but you're listed on the approved list, then send a quick note to Lena and let her know your problem. If neomailing, please be sure to neomail from the account listed on the approved list as proof of your account.

Additionally, if any information on the approved list has changed (a change in your TNO account, a change in forum name, etc) please contact Crystal or Nova to have this remedied as soon as possible.
